Children with ADHD also may … WebMay 31, 2024 · ADHD Therapy for Children . For children with ADHD, typically there are two major ways that therapy is delivered: by parents and by teachers; each for different reasons. In adults, hyperactivity may decrease, but struggles with impulsiveness, … magnacut chef knife for saleWeb2 days ago · The conditions inside our homes may contribute to the symptoms of ADHD in children and adolescents. For over one in 10 children with ADHD, housing indoor environmental quality factors such as lighting, acoustic quality, air quality and thermal comfort were associated with the symptoms and diagnosis of ADHD.
